Tiscali have held up there hands and admitted they where playing silly buggers with "bandwidth throttling" which could well have been causing the problems we were having with Opera and Outlook
they have promised to stop it now as well.
BUT.....
Other ISP's might try this, and tiscali might go back and do it again, it's all because they oversell the bandwidth, then at peak times run out.
